@echo off &setlocal
cd /d c:\users\data
for /f "delims=" %%a in ('dir /b /a-d *#*.txt') do (
set "fname=%%~a"
setlocal enabledelayedexpansion
set "nname=!fname:#=!"
ren "!fname!" "!nname!"
endlocal
)
And the following which can remove spaces in file names only
@echo off
setlocal disableDelayedExpansion
if /i "%~1"=="/R" (
set "forOption=%~1 %2"
set "inPath="
) else (
set "forOption="
if "%~1" neq "" (set "inPath=%~1\") else set "inPath="
)
for %forOption% %%F in ("%inPath%* *") do (
if /i "%~f0" neq "%%~fF" (
set "folder=%%~dpF"
set "file=%%~nxF"
setlocal enableDelayedExpansion
echo ren "!folder!!file!" "!file: =!"
ren "!folder!!file!" "!file: =!"
endlocal
)
)
